I want to analyze the extremely trace amounts of N2, CO2, H2O, HF, fluorocarbons, and so on in the electronic specialty gas hexafluorobutadiene (C4F6); these concentrations are generally between 5 and 100 ppm. To use the Pulse Discharge Helium Ionization Detector (PDHID) 930-Series, if one purchases only this detector and installs it on an existing chromatograph, how much would that cost?
